Umno general assembly debates should focus on people's issues, party's struggle, says Mahdzir


A file picture of delegates at the end of the Umno general assembly 2020 held in WTCKL on March 28, 2021. - Pic courtesy of Umno Media

KUALA LUMPUR: Debaters at the Umno General Assembly 2021 should take advantage of the opportunity to convey thoughtful proposals related to the people's issues as well as the party's struggle and have an open attitude, says Datuk Seri Mahdzir Khalid.

The Umno vice-president said debates should not be just about political issues, because the main issue that the people were concerned about was economic recovery, which the Umno-led government wanted to achieve at the federal level.
